Subject: Ownership change — Pebblecast tile cache

Hi, ahead of the 4.2 release, please note that responsibility for the Pebblecast tile-rendering cache layer has moved off the platform rotation. All cache invalidation sign-offs, warm-up scheduling, and regression approvals for tile output now route through a single owner rather than the shared queue. Please update the release checklist accordingly and hold any pending cache-related changes until they are re-approved. Effective Monday, the accountable owner is the person named below.

signatory, yahog-badug: Quenix Ulaael

## Onboarding: The FD Leak Hunt

Welcome to the Murkwell platform team. Your first task is the ongoing leaked-file-descriptor hunt in the Tidepool ingest daemon. Read the tracing notes carefully, reproduce the leak locally, and never attach the profiler to production without a ticket. To decrypt the archived heap captures, you will need the recovery passphrase listed below.

recovery phrase for tafop-fawep: zorwyn-ulaox

# Budget Request: Ops Tooling Upgrade (Managers Only)

Heads of department — here's the short version. Ops is asking for an additional allocation next quarter to replace the aging Quillstone scheduling system with the Fernlea suite. Payback is roughly fourteen months, mostly from cutting manual rework in the Dromley warehouse. Maya's team has vetted the numbers and two vendor alternatives. Please add comments by Thursday. The strategic reasoning sits in the confidential note below.

management briefing: The finance team signed off on a budget of $3.1 million for Project Rusir. The renewal with Casokax Works closes at $13.5 million a year, 15 percent below the last contract.

// Fan-out backpressure ceiling for the Quillhorn notifier. When the
// per-subscriber queue exceeds this depth, the dispatcher sheds oldest
// low-priority events and emits a saturation metric. Chosen from the
// Marrowfield load tests; values above 4096 showed no throughput gain
// but doubled tail latency. Each shedding event logs the build token below.

pipeline stamp: htk4_66df